My Buying Guides on Brazing Rods For Copper

What I Look For First

When I buy brazing rods for copper, I always start by checking whether the rod is actually suitable for copper-to-copper or copper-to-brass joints. Not every brazing rod works the same way, and I have learned that the right alloy makes a big difference in how cleanly the joint flows and how strong it holds.

Choosing the Right Alloy

In my experience, the alloy type matters most. I usually look for rods designed for copper applications, such as phosphorus-copper rods or silver-bearing brazing rods. If I am working on refrigeration, plumbing, or HVAC parts, I make sure the rod matches the job because some rods offer better flow, lower melting points, or stronger joints than others.

Considering the Base Metal

I always check what metals I am joining before I buy. For copper-to-copper work, certain rods can be self-fluxing, which saves time. But if I am brazing copper to steel, brass, or another mixed metal, I know I may need a different rod and a separate flux. This step helps me avoid weak joints or wasted materials.

Paying Attention to Diameter

Rod thickness is another thing I never ignore. I choose a thinner rod for small, precise repairs and a thicker rod for larger joints or heavier-duty work. If the rod is too large, I find it harder to control the heat and filler flow. If it is too small, I may not get enough material into the joint.

Checking the Melting Range

I always look at the melting temperature before buying. A good brazing rod should melt at a temperature appropriate for the copper work I am doing without overheating the base metal. I prefer rods with a smooth flow range because they help me create cleaner, more reliable joints.

Flux Requirements

One thing I learned early is that not all rods need flux, but many do. I check the packaging carefully so I know whether I need to buy flux separately. Using the right flux helps me reduce oxidation and improves bonding, especially on copper surfaces that need a clean, strong finish.

Strength and Durability

I buy rods based on how much strength I need from the finished joint. For everyday plumbing or light repairs, standard rods may be enough. For high-stress or high-temperature applications, I look for higher-strength silver brazing rods because I want the connection to last under pressure and heat.

Ease of Use

I prefer rods that flow smoothly and are easy to handle. Some rods make brazing much easier because they spread evenly once the copper reaches the right temperature. When I am working on a detailed repair, that ease of use saves me time and helps me avoid messy joints.

Packaging and Storage

I also pay attention to how the rods are packaged. Good packaging keeps them dry and protected from contamination. Since copper brazing depends on clean surfaces and clean filler material, I like rods that come in sealed or well-protected packaging.

Price vs. Quality

I do not usually choose the cheapest option. In my experience, a low price can sometimes mean lower quality or inconsistent performance. I try to balance cost with reliability because a better rod often saves me from rework and material waste later.
